I’m thrilled to share exciting updates for this month. Our Social Awareness Workshops kick off on January 22nd, a 6-week series in partnership with Beacon House of Hope. Participants will receive a certificate upon completion—a testament to their commitment to growth and community. This series is hosted at the Mahogany House, which we’re working to make a welcoming space for all moms and babies this year.

✨ What We’ll Explore:

  • Self-discovery: Becoming a healthy villager

  • Identifying and understanding personal patterns

  • Finding comfort, confidence, and safety in your journey

📅 Dates: January 22nd, February 4th, 18th, 25th, March 4th, and 18th
⏰ Time: Wednesdays, 5:30 PM – 7:00 PM (Dinner provided!)
